Analysis
Colombia recorded 135,268 for repeaters in primary education, all grades, male in 2022.
The figure is up 58.0% on the previous year and up 98.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, repeaters in primary education, all grades, male in Colombia peaked at 370,923 in 1992 and was at its lowest, 41,348, in 2013.
That places Colombia 29th out of 199 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
